Localized NF‐κB Inhibition Reduces Lipid Nanoparticle‐Associated Inflammation
Lipid nanoparticles (LNPs) activate NF‐κB and provoke inflammation that limits therapeutic delivery. By encapsulating selective NF‐κB inhibitors within LNPs, localized suppression of inflammatory signaling is achieved without compromising mRNA expression.

PAF Triggered Pyroptotic NETosis Aggravates Myocardial Ischemia/Reperfusion Injury
Platelet activating factor (PAF) secreted by cardiomyocytes during MI/R, drives NETs formation and subsequent NETosis. PAF/NETosis signaling activation is an initiative and causal factor in driving MI/R injury.
